Recent analyst ratings for ON Semiconductor (NASDAQ:ON) show a mix of bullish and bearish perspectives, with a notable decrease in the average 12-month price target from $91.80 to $84.65, reflecting a 7.79% decrease. Analysts from firms like Jefferies, Truist Securities, and Deutsche Bank have adjusted their ratings and price targets, indicating a nuanced view of the company's future performance. Despite facing revenue challenges with a -4.95% decline over 3 months, ON Semiconductor maintains a strong financial performance with a high net margin of 24.32% and exceptional ROE and ROA figures.

ON Semiconductor's mixed analyst ratings and lowered price target suggest cautious optimism. The company's strong net margin and ROE/ROA figures contrast with its revenue decline and high debt-to-equity ratio, presenting a complex investment picture.
The decrease in the average price target reflects a cautious outlook from analysts, possibly due to the revenue challenges faced by ON Semiconductor. However, the company's strong net margin and profitability metrics, such as ROE and ROA, suggest underlying financial health. The mixed analyst ratings, with several lowering their price targets while maintaining buy or equivalent ratings, indicate a belief in the company's long-term potential despite short-term hurdles. This nuanced perspective could lead to short-term price volatility as the market digests these mixed signals.
